I don't have any pictures of the back where the bar was set up, unfortunately. But we used their two mobile bar tops (one where they keep the kegerators and one that I think is just a bar top with glass storage on the bottom) as a bar along that back wall. They were about 3-4' from the wall to give the bartenders space to work. I'll see if someone else has pics, but this is the best I've got. You can kiiiind of see it in the background behind the high boy table. That side just had decor and then the other side had the taps where they were serving out of.

<image>

They had another event booked Saturday, which is why I had to be out by 10am. But I was able to come in early to set up only because there was no event that Thursday.

I know we've already talked about this over DM, but I wanted to drop my experience here in case it could help others.

I got married at Old Mill Park and had my reception at The Junction in October of 2023 and everything was amazing.

Food: I hired outside catering instead of opting for Pizza Hacker. I used Vatos Tacos and would 10/10 recommend them. Super affordable and the food was delicious. The staff was attentive and they also packed up the leftovers for me at the end of the night to take home. We didn't do traditional wedding cake, but had It's-Its for dessert instead. You can pick up or have them delivered same day via their website. Highly affordable and a fun treat.

Photography: Honey Stills. Shayna was great! My husband and I are both awkward in front of a camera but she made us feel very comfortable and within just a few minutes we were laughing and feeling like ourselves. She delivered the photos right on time and I straight up LOVE them.

Rentals: We didn't rent anything. We used all of Junctions seating as well as the couch/chairs in their lounge area. We also had all of their giant games out in the patio for people to play and we brought a few games/puzzles of our own as we know that not all attendees would want to dance.

DJ: AllEarsDJ, Richard Gintowt. He killed it with the music. I gave a "must play" and "do not play" list and he took it from there. Every song was perfect and the transitions were seamless. He was also a good sport and wore a tinsel tie that I had made, haha.

Bar: We did beer, wine and seltzer provided by The Junction. The bar minimum was $1,500 in 2023 and it may have gone up, but we had no problem hitting it. We knew our guests drinking habits well, haha. I'm a huge beer nerd and the best part is that Junction worked with me to bring on my all time favorite beer - yay!

Decorations: All the decorations were made, brought in and hung up by me and some friends. It was about 200' total of tinsel and took us the good part of a day to get it all hung. We hung it with zip ties as to not damage any of the rafters. The BEST DAY EVER sign was hung with nails as the wall was the only place Junction allowed us to use nails. Acrylic signs were designed by me, cut by a friend and we used a Circuit to adhere everything. They're not perfect but I loved them.

Florals: Empress Floral Co. Katie was great and I loved all my flowers. She did the ground florals at the ceremony, my bouquet and my husbands pocket bout. We went really minimal with florals at the ceremony as I had spent sooo much time and effort on the tinsel and didn't want to overshadow that. The table florals/bud vases were done by my planner.

Planner: Willa Via Wedding Co. I literally could not have asked for a better planner/friend. Willa is super attentive and hyper organized. She was on top of it with keeping in contact with my vendors, keeping contracts sorted, and offering suggestions on where to put items, how to fill time, where to seat people, etc. 1000/10 recommend.

Venue itself: The Junction was phenomenal. Every staff member we interacted with was friendly and helpful. Liz was who I spoke to most over email and she was lovely! The venue was a flat $4,000 for the Friday rental, but, again, could have changed since 2023. For set up, they allowed me to come in on Thursday to set up everything, which was a huge relief as it took for-freaking-ever. Clean up had to be done by Saturday at 10am, but thankfully a couple of friends with a ladder and some pocket knives cleaned up all the tinsel after the reception was over. Eternally grateful, haha.
